Output f34fbd9ae12d645b37403a2f3f7b51603d26d237173dc2a5ecb0fb08c34404a9:1

value
385302
script pubkey
OP_0 OP_PUSHBYTES_20 efa80b1b05939385004e7ed3af4e96dad2265a5f
address
tb1qa75qkxc9jwfc2qzw0mf67n5kmtfzvkjlyc746s
transaction
f34fbd9ae12d645b37403a2f3f7b51603d26d237173dc2a5ecb0fb08c34404a9
confirmations
84328
spent
true